The Pemberton Wine Centre is a destination in its self, set amongst the majestic karri trees in the heart of the Warren National Park just south west of Pemberton Town. It was established in late 2004 as a showcase for the wines and wineries of this cool climate region.
As the wineries are spread far and wide from the centre itself, the centre is “Pemberton's Cellar Door”. A great first stop to experience wines from various vineyards that may or may not have a cellar door.
Pemberton Wine Region has an exceptional reputation for its Pinot Noir, Chardonnay, Sauvignon Blanc, Merlot and more recently for Shiraz.
